Review of Vienna Triangle

My review of Brenda Webster’s Vienna Triangle, a novel on the beginnings of pyschoanalysis, is now up on the NewPages website. In this intellectual mystery Webster brings the destruction caused by an unwavering belief in rationality to the personal lives of her characters, illustrating that the dangers of the true believer can reach deep into science.
